Abstract
480,240. Snap - fasteners. UNITEDCARR FASTENER CORPORATION. Oct. 28, 1937, No. 29483. Convention date, Nov. 24, 1936. [Class 44] A snap-fastener particularly for securing sheet material 1 to a support 2 comprises a base portion 6, preferably arched as shown, yielding inturned portions 7 substantially parallel to the base, the ends of parts 7 being bent outwards to form a pair of fingers 9. Fingers 9 have shoulders 9a directed towards the base and in use the fingers are passed through registering apertures 4, 5 in the parts 1, 2. Pressure is then applied to the parts 7 by a screw-driver or like tool 10, passed through a slot 11 in the base 6, to force the fingers through the apertures far enough to allow the shoulders to engage the lower face of support 2. As shown in Figs. 2, 3, 5, the parts 9 are substantially parallel and are capable of relative movement in scissors-like fashion to allow passage through the apertures, Fig. 3, till the shoulders 9a can snap into engagement, Fig. 5. Figs. 7, 9 show a form in which the ends of parts 9 tend to spring apart, and the engaging shoulders are formed by the ends of hook-like portions 20. With this form the aperture 5 may be elliptical, the fastener being inserted parallel to the major dimension, Fig. 7, and then rotated through a right-angle to engagement as in Fig. 9.
